handsome数据库查询报错问题
最近访问handsome博客的时光机总是报错 database query error
在查询了官方文档后,修改了配置文件,打开了debug模式也没有显示明显的错误信息,于是就只有查看mysql的数据库日志了
这里记录下如何看mysql的查询日志
首先登录数据库
然后查看是否开启数据库日志,输入以下查询命令:
SHOW VARIABLES LIKE 'general%';
可以看到是否开启和日志文件目录
如果没有开启的或就将其开启:
SET GLOBAL general_log='ON';
注意调试结束后记得关闭,诸葛开始是比较小号服务器资源的。
另外我们还能看到日志文件的路径
我们直接使用以下命令实时的查看该日志文件变化打印:
tail -10f <日志文件路径>
查看过日志后发现有几个查询语句查询失败,查询到了不存在的数据库,于是我就猜则是不是handsome官方的插件没有创建成功数据库导致查询失败。最后我重启了数据库之后问题解决。。。